El Toro in Lake Forest

>
>
>
>
25781 Atlantic Ocean Dr

Address

El Toro

25781 Atlantic Ocean Dr,
Lake Forest, CA 92630



Store hours

Mon:8:00 am - 5:00 pm
Tue:8:00 am - 5:00 pm
Wed:8:00 am - 5:00 pm
Thu:8:00 am - 5:00 pm
Fri:8:00 am - 5:00 pm
Sat:8:00 am - 5:00 pm

Please note times may vary due to seasonal opening hours and extended store trading times.
Store hours are subject to change. Please call the store for exact opening hours.

Location

El Toro - Lake Forest is located on 25781 Atlantic Ocean Dr, Lake Forest, CA 92630


Locations nearby

El Toro - Lake Forest
20731 Lake Forest Dr, Lake Forest, CA 92630
1 miles
El Toro - Lake Forest
20851 El Toro Rd, Lake Forest, CA 92630
2 miles
El Toro - Lake Forest
25751 Trabuco Rd, Lake Forest, CA 92630
2 miles
El Toro - Lake Forest
25492 Serrano Rd, Lake Forest, CA 92630
2 miles
El Toro - Lake Forest
22331 El Toro Rd, Lake Forest, CA 92630
2 miles


Popular stores near

ADT
25691 Atlantic Ocean Dr, Lake Forest, CA 92630
0 miles
Public Storage
20292 Cooks Bay Dr, Lake Forest, CA 92630
0 miles
Coleman
20451 James Bay Cir, Lake Forest, CA 92630
0 miles
Bongo
20452 James Bay Cir, Lake Forest, CA 92630
0 miles
Penske Truck Rental
25650 Baffin Bay Dr, Lake Forest, CA 92630
0 miles
Del Taco
25521 Commercentre Dr, Lake Forest, CA 92630
0 miles